Interpreters are offered at government expenditure to people whose command of the English language is insufficient to fully understand and also take part in removal process. Generally, the immigration court ventures to suit the language demands of all participants and also witnesses. The immigration court will arrange for an interpreter both during the individual schedule hearing and, if needed, the master schedule hearing.

1003. 22, Phase 4. 15( o) (Various Other Demands). The migration court utilizes staff interpreters used by the immigration court, agreement interpreters, as well as telephonic analysis services. Personnel interpreters take a vow to analyze and translate accurately at the time they are utilized by the Division of Justice. Agreement interpreters take an oath to interpret and convert precisely in court.

The requirements for interpreters (often called translators, though practically translators handle just created text) who aid at interviews at USCIS area offices are stated in the USCIS Policy Handbook Chapter 5. This guidance does not cover situations where USCIS itself offers the interpreter; neither does it cover asylum, NACARA, reputable fear/reasonable concern, naturalization, or overseas meetings.


The guidelines likewise provide USCIS the power to disqualify someone from acting as interpreter, if the individual is not competent (completely well-versed in both English and in the interviewee's language) or if it shows up that the stability of the meeting will be endangered by he or she's involvement. The last point they desire is an interpreter that hears incorrect, or neglects component of the testimony, or perhaps adjustments words in an effort to assist the applicant.




Luckily, you need not necessarily pay a specialist. The USCIS Plan Guidebook states it chooses that the person be an indifferent party, however it will enable private policemans to exercise discernment as well as let a pal or family members member take on this function. (However, if you turn up with a friend or member of the family and the USCIS officer refuses to exercise this discretion in your favor, your meeting will likely need to be delayed to one more day while you find a neutral interpreter.) It's challenging to enter the rhythm of having somebody analyze for you. You'll need to talk reasonably slowly, as well as quit every few sentences, in order to give the interpreter the opportunity to totally hear and after that duplicate your words in English without forgetting what you claimed. As well as, practice offers your interpreter a possibility to get utilized to your pronunciation as well as so forth.

The interpreter who analyzes for immigration interview should be a person who can properly, essentially, and also fully translate for both the candidate and also the talking to officer as well as have the ability to analyze impartially and also without prejudice.


This means that, for instance, a member of the family with a personal passion in the end result of the instance might not be enabled to act as interpreter. As a matter of fact, USCIS clearly his comment is here states within its standards that "household participants will usually be disfavored as interpreters if there is another qualified interpreter available to the consumer." The candidate and also the interpreter will have to jointly submit Kind G-1256, Statement for Analyzed USCIS Interview.
